The thing is despite my criticism of Forza 4, having started it to try and get a clean KIA C'eed Top Gear Test Track lap - and managing a fairly poor 1:46 something... I started finding it hard to put down... I played some challenges to unlock the Autovista cars then did some world tour... And the inevitable happened.

It happens with every Forza like game I ever played - I end up making a bloody stupid car. In Forza 3 it was my Fiat 500 Abarth and Mazda MX5 that took the biscuit. The 500 had a huge Punto Engine, Rear Wheel Drive and was 500 rated - so classed the same as Ferrari F360's and similar... The MX5 had an RX8 Renesis Engine and every upgrade going - it was rated R3 class at 900 or something... The trouble is you turn traction control off and it was impossible to drive in a straight line...

For Forza 4 I'm already started on an Abarth 500 Essesse. It's currently nearly 200 HP, RWD, with Race Weight reduction and a few other choice mods. It's competitive at the moment - but it's only a class D 350 Rated. It gets harder and harder to keep the car upgraded and competitive as you take it from it's design spec.

One thing that does worry me - I really like the Abarth 500 Essesse, when I need to buy a car in real life I might get one... But after driving 600 HP full race spec, RWD converted ones in Forza 4 is the 160HP FWD stock car still going to be exciting ?
